This simple deep-fried meat is served with two seasonings. It would be very good accompanied with a salad, Stir-fried Fresh Mushrooms, and Simmered Radish Balls.

Cut into strips, the pork makes excellent finger food for a cocktail party; sprinkle a little roasted salt-pepper on top.
